Ingredients

Tomato Purée from Concentrate (36%), Water, Tomatoes (16%), Onions (4%), Modified Maize Starch, Rapeseed Oil, Creamed Coconut (2%), Spices [Cumin, Coriander, Turmeric, Chilli Powder, Paprika, Cardamom, Black Pepper, Nutmeg], Sugar, Herbs, Ginger Purée, Salt, Acidity Regulator (Citric Acid), Dried Garlic, Colour (Paprika Extract)
